- [ ] **Verify deep-link routing before the ceremony starts.** Quick sanity check, folks: open the Larkpath staging app and tap a few campaign links — they should land on the right screens, not the home feed. If routing is broken, the ceremony QR codes won't resolve and we'll be stuck. Ping whoever's running the Tolvane router service if anything 404s. Once routing looks good, unseal the ceremony kit using the recovery passphrase listed just below.

recovery phrase for fajeg-kawep: druix-gorius-briax-ulaeth-fraox-lammir-pelox-jormir-pelwyn-julir

**CI note — Sketchloom undo/redo flakes**

If the history-stack tests fail intermittently on CI, it's almost always the debounce timer in the redo coalescer. Bump the fake-clock advance to 250ms before asserting. Don't retry the whole job; rerun only the editor-history shard. When filing a ticket, attach the failing run's trace token shown here.

session token of bajeg-bajop = htk4_6c57

As a plugin author, confirm your integration handles the new structured payload: status, environment, and rollout percentage are now separate fields rather than a single message string. Bots parsing the old free-text format will silently show stale statuses, so update matchers and test against the sandbox channel on Corvane staging. Announcements for canceled rollouts now fire a distinct event — subscribe to it explicitly. Record the build you validated against using the token that appears below.

session token of taguf-fafop = htk14_d9cbf74e1cdbce